What Is Post-Bariatric Cosmetic Surgery?

When you lose a large amount of weight—especially in a short time—your skin and underlying tissues often lack the elasticity needed to adapt to your new, smaller shape. As a result, many individuals are left with folds of loose skin that can cause physical discomfort, hygiene issues, and emotional distress.

Post-bariatric cosmetic surgery, also known as surgical body contouring, focuses on removing this excess skin and reshaping the body for a smoother, more proportioned appearance. It’s more than just a cosmetic change—it’s about completing your transformation, both physically and mentally.

Who Is a Good Candidate?

Not everyone who loses weight is immediately ready for body contouring. To be considered a suitable candidate, you should:

  • Have maintained a stable weight for at least 6 months.
  • Be in good general health (no uncontrolled conditions like diabetes or hypertension).
  • Have realistic expectations about outcomes and recovery.
  • Be mentally prepared for the healing process and body changes.

If your weight continues to fluctuate or your health is not yet stable, it’s recommended to wait before considering any surgical skin removal procedures.

Common Post-Bariatric Cosmetic Procedures

Each procedure is personalized to your body and goals. Some of the most popular options include:

  • Abdominoplasty (Tummy Tuck): Removes excess skin and tightens the abdominal muscles.
  • Breast Surgery (Lift or Augmentation): Restores volume and firmness.
  • Arm Lift (Brachioplasty): Tightens loose skin on the upper arms.
  • Thigh Lift: Targets sagging skin on the inner and outer thighs.
  • Panniculectomy: Removes the hanging skin and fat from the lower abdomen.
  • Facial Rejuvenation, Neck Contouring, or Liposuction: For finer enhancements.
  • Feminine Rejuvenation: For personal and aesthetic improvement.

Your cosmetic surgeon will recommend procedures based on your unique needs and concerns.

What to Expect During Recovery

Recovery time varies depending on the type and extent of surgery performed. Here’s a general idea of what to expect:

  • Minor procedures like arm or breast lifts may heal in about 1 to 2 weeks.
  • Extensive procedures like lower body lifts may require a longer recovery period.
  • Temporary drains might be placed to reduce swelling.
  • Avoid strenuous activities for at least 3 months.
  • Regular follow-ups are crucial to monitor healing and remove sutures or drains.
  • Full recovery also includes time for scars to fade and the body to adjust.

Patience and proper post-operative care are essential to get the best results.
